Somerset Business Agency (SBA) has secured funding from EDF Energy for an innovative Self Employment and Enterprise project run in conjunction with Sedgemoor District Council.

The new project has been launched in response to the large number of major developments planned for the district, including Hinkley Point C and National Grid’s proposed Hinkley Point C connection, which will create opportunities for the supply chain. These developments will help small businesses and enterprises to meet supply chain demands and boost the local economy....

Bruton, 3rd December 2012: Bruton School for Girls was named a Cultural Champion on Friday (30 November) by Arts & Business – the Government-funded organisation set up to foster partnerships between the UK’s cultural and private sectors. The award recognises the School’s outstanding contribution to the arts and its involvement in the 2012 Somerset Art Weeks.

The glitzy awards ceremony, held at Bristol’s Colston Hall, gathered the region’s most influential businesses and cultural groups to celebrate the companies and organisations which are helping arts groups thrive in a tough economic climate. ...
